Transaction 954890c757251c080a646bd3a3cb5ea0754ec624d43086bcf082f866efc51e73
4 Input
2 Outputs
- 954890c757251c080a646bd3a3cb5ea0754ec624d43086bcf082f866efc51e73:0
- 954890c757251c080a646bd3a3cb5ea0754ec624d43086bcf082f866efc51e73:1
value 18773088
address 3QkZYDP7czJmmawUyiQtx6rBKgL8SmNHH7
value 20806233
address 3BMEXYy9VDaMM6QzXWu6Kw6dEmQjuSrsKJ